Semiconductor Manufacturing Technology Enabler for smaller, more powerful, and more energy-efficient microchips - Working for tomorrow today. Around 80 percent of all microchips worldwide are produced using ZEISS technologies. As the centerpiece of every electronically controlled system, they have become an integral part of our everyday lives – whether in smartphones, smart homes or smart factories. ZEISS is a technology leader in the field of semiconductor manufacturing equipment. With high-precision lithography optics, photomask systems and process control solutions, ZEISS enables the production of ever smaller, increasingly powerful, and more energy-efficient microchips, and thus plays a pivotal role in the age of micro- and nanoelectronics.
